HomeMy Public PortalAbout07551 O R D I N A N C E NO. 7551 AN ORDINANCE, vacating portions of sewer easements in South Summit Apartments, in Section 4, Township 43 North, Range 6 East, in St. Louis County, Missouri. WHEREAS, the owner of the subject property has requested the District to vacate the portions of the subject easements, and this District has no further use for said portions, N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T ORDAINED BY THE BOARD OF TRUSTEES OF THE METROPOLITAN ST. LOUIS SEWER DISTRICT: Section One. The portions of the sewer easements in South Summit Apartments, in Section 4, Township 43 North, Range 6 East in St. Louis County, Missouri described below are hereby vacated, to wit: Four parcels of land located in South Summit Apartments as recorded in Plat Book 252, Page 56 of the St. Louis County Records. Said four parcels being part of ten (10) foot wide easements.
